#7a5f28 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7a5f28 is composed of 47.8% red, 37.3%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.1% magenta, 67.2% yellow and 52.2% black. It has a hue angle of 40.2 degrees, a saturation of 50.6% and a lightness of 31.8%. #7a5f28 color hex could be obtained by blending #f4be50 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#7a5f28 color description : Dark moderate orange.
#7a5f28 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7a5f28 has RGB values of R:122, G:95,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0.67,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 8019752.
